Transaction 0839e022bf91108a7af6276a84b75ad3826d99cc260c1df4763b538911651e36

10 Input
2 Outputs
  • 0839e022bf91108a7af6276a84b75ad3826d99cc260c1df4763b538911651e36:0
  • value  1557908023
    address  3JeWQjLd9SgBrgNBsXv8b9ryxDgBwayrqb
  • 0839e022bf91108a7af6276a84b75ad3826d99cc260c1df4763b538911651e36:1
  • value  3000000000
    address  3GVTZpqjdk9rXmXfuc8dN9BGDP7vhEQ3Jz